What Is Compensation? | Definition and Compensation Types Compensation is the total cash and non-cash payments that you give to an employee in exchange for the work they do for your business It’s typically one of the biggest expenses for businesses with employees Compensation is more than an employee’s regular paid wages It also includes many other types of wages and benefits
